Field of Specialization

Agricultural Statistics with specialization in the design of experiments focusing optimal covariate design.

Research Interests

Multidisciplinary applied research on statistics in the agricultural and allied sciences.

Educational Qualification (Undergraduate Onwards)

  • B.Sc. (Agriculture), Uttar Banga Krishi Viswavidyalaya, Cooch Behar, 2008.
  • M.Sc. (Agril. Statistics), ICAR-Indian Agricultural Research Institute, New Delhi, 2010.
  • Ph.D. (Agril. Statistics), Bidhan Chandra Krishi Viswavidyalaya, Nadia, 2018.

Professional Experience

  • Senior Scientist, ICAR-Indian Institute of Vegetable Research, Varanasi (31.08.2022 – Till date).
  • Senior Scientist, ICAR-Indian Institute of Soil Science, Bhopal (15.09.2021 – 30.08.2022).
  • Scientist (Sr. Scale), ICAR-Indian Institute of Soil Science, Bhopal (15.09.2016 – 14.09.2021).
  • Scientist, ICAR-Indian Institute of Soil Science, Bhopal (15.09.2011 – 14.09.2016).
